International Space Station (ISS) – $150 Billion Location: Low Earth Orbit Purpose: Scientific research, space exploration, and international cooperation. Details: The ISS is the most expensive object ever built. Constructed with contributions from the USA, Russia, Europe, Japan, and Canada, it serves as a space laboratory conducting experiments in physics, biology, and astronomy.
